Transaction 3dc6bb6efcb3fb6396e3d8526e1986e90e112c20d46c665011f86868b26b6085
1 Input
1 Output
-
3dc6bb6efcb3fb6396e3d8526e1986e90e112c20d46c665011f86868b26b6085:0
- value
- 11348296
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 88a80110ba486c4439be6edb610be10cab9b2dc6 OP_EQUAL
- address
- 3E9b5mQgBKokveQS387ngzYPmPV5B3W3ea